What is a Star Observatory?

A star observatory is a facility dedicated to observing celestial bodies. These structures are equipped with powerful telescopes. They allow us to study stars, planets, and other astronomical phenomena. Observatories often sit on high mountains or remote locations. This helps reduce light pollution and atmospheric interference.

The History of Star Observatories

Star observatories have a long and fascinating history. The earliest known observatories date back to ancient civilizations. For instance, the Babylonians created detailed star charts around 1,400 BC. Their observations paved the way for future astronomers. They laid the groundwork for celestial navigation and timekeeping. This foundational work continues to influence modern astronomy.


By the 17th century, advancements brought us instruments like the telescope. Galileo's improvements led to significant discoveries. His observations of Jupiter's moons changed our understanding of the solar system. Key Instruments Used in Star Observatories

What is a Star Observatory and Why Are They Important?

Star observatories serve as vital gateways to the universe. They explore celestial phenomena and advance our understanding of space. Key instruments in these observatories include telescopes, spectrometers, and detectors. Each tool helps scientists capture the beauty and mysteries of the cosmos.

Telescopes are the heart of any observatory. They collect light from distant stars and galaxies. Reflecting and refracting designs have different strengths. Reflectors tend to gather more light, while refractors offer clearer images. Spectrometers analyze light, revealing the chemical makeup of celestial bodies. Both tools enhance our grasp of the universe's elements.

The Role of Star Observatories in Astronomy Research

Star observatories play a critical role in the field of astronomy. They provide researchers with the tools necessary to study celestial phenomena. Telescopes capture light from distant stars and galaxies, allowing scientists to explore the universe. Observatories are usually located in remote areas, away from city lights, to improve visibility. Their strategic placement is crucial for gathering accurate data.

In astronomy research, star observatories facilitate groundbreaking discoveries. Scientists can monitor changes in star behavior and patterns over time. This can lead to new insights about the lifecycle of stars. Researchers often collaborate globally, sharing data and findings for a broader understanding. However, accessibility remains a challenge.
